Acerca del libro
The author writes: "I began writing poems when I was 16 and often turn to poetry when prose won’t do. I think that all of my poems are lyrics in the sense that they are attempts to stop or freeze or deny time, or to hold a bit of remembered time. But what makes a lyric requires the music of language and also, I think, a double viewpoint: inside the experience and watching it from somewhere else, sometime else. My themes are almost always elegiac, nostalgic when I am inside of an experience, whimsical and slightly estranged when outside looking in or looking at. In my writing there is a pervasive sense of Vergänglichkeit, evanescence, transitoriness. I like amazement, incongruity—but not mystification or obscurity. Estrangement, defamiliarization—but also delight in recognition. The poems are accompanied by pen-and-ink drawings, compiled in “Improvisations in Two Dimensions.” "
